Pot Model Test Paper 3

Question: 50 Max Marks: 100

1. MICR stands for -

A. Magnetic Ink Character Reader

B. Magnetic Ink Code Reader

C. Magnetic Ink Cases Reader

D. None.

2. WAN stands for -

A. Wap Area Network

B. Wide Area Network

C. Wide Array Net

D. Wireless Area Network.

3.The administration and governance of ITIs are handled by:

A. National Skill Development Corporation (NSDC)

B. Directorate General of Training (DGT)

C. Ministry of Labor and Employment

D. Ministry of Finance

4. What does NSQF stand for?

A. National Skills Qualification Framework

B. b) National Standard Qualification Framework


C. c) National Skills and Quality Framework
D. d) National Sectoral Qualification Framework

5. NSQF levels range from:

A. 1 to 5

B. b) 1 to 10

C. c) 1 to 20

D. d) 1 to 100

6. The term "Andragogy" was popularized by:


A. Malcolm Knowles

B. Jean Piaget

C. Lev Vygotsky

D. B.F. Skinner

7. Which of the following is a key characteristic of adult learners

A. Dependence on external guidance


B. Readiness to accept authority
C. Preference for passive learning
D. Life experience and knowledge

8. Which of the following learning styles is commonly associated with adult learners?

A. Auditory learning

B. Kinesthetic learning

C. Visual learning

D. Reflective learning

9. Why is CPD important for professionals?

A. It guarantees job security and lifetime employment.


B. It allows professionals to earn more money immediately.
C. It ensures that professionals remain competent and up-to-date.
D. It fulfills the legal requirements for maintaining a job.

10. How does CPD benefit professionals?

A. It guarantees job security.


B. It ensures a salary increase.
C. It improves knowledge and skills.
D. It reduces working hours
